With 2,028 degrees and certificates handed out in 2020-2021, educational administration is the #14 most popular major in Arizona.

Our 2023 rankings named Northern Arizona University the most popular school in Arizona for educational administration students working on their graduate certificate. Located in the city of Flagstaff, NAU is a public college with a very large student population.

Women make up 65% of the education admin majors at the school.
